Danica Patrick Shares Surgery Details After Freedom 250 Race
Danica Patrick shared news of a surprise surgery just one day after her FOX Sports appearance at the Freedom 250 Grand Prix in Washington D.C. The former NASCAR star said doctors removed a chunk of glass from her left foot that had troubled her for over a year. ## What prompted Danica Patrick's recent foot surgery Patrick explained the glass injury originated from dancing in Ibiza weeks prior and had recently become more painful. She noted she could not walk barefoot due to the glass hitting her bone, yet managed to wear heels during her FOX broadcast. The propofol anesthesia was tolerable, she said, and she expressed gratitude for the medical team's work. ## How did Danica Patrick celebrate the Freedom 250 IndyCar race Before her surgery, Patrick attended the historic Freedom 250 Grand Prix as part of FOX Sports' IndyCar coverage team.
